From b4d9732fe9281d58e6970f336054205471bec74c Mon Sep 17 00:00:00 2001 From: PlasmaPower Date: Sun, 29 May 2016 11:12:18 -0600 Subject: Added GetTeamNames to cScoreboard (#3217) Resolves #3210 --- src/Scoreboard.cpp | 16 ++++++++++++++++ 1 file changed, 16 insertions(+) (limited to 'src/Scoreboard.cpp') diff --git a/src/Scoreboard.cpp b/src/Scoreboard.cpp index 5e416c0d1..4dde5b2dd 100644 --- a/src/Scoreboard.cpp +++ b/src/Scoreboard.cpp @@ -416,6 +416,22 @@ cTeam * cScoreboard::GetTeam(const AString & a_Name) +AStringVector cScoreboard::GetTeamNames() +{ + AStringVector TeamNames; + + for (const auto & Team: m_Teams) + { + TeamNames.push_back(Team.first); + } + + return TeamNames; +} + + + + + cTeam * cScoreboard::QueryPlayerTeam(const AString & a_Name) { cCSLock Lock(m_CSTeams); -- cgit v1.2.3